Will include bars, bushings, and 12mm endlinks for the front bar. Note that if you have an earlier C240/320 with the "Luxury" stock suspension, you will have to bore out the endlink mounting hole on the struts, as the stock endlinks are only 10mm's. Alternatively, you could run the sways with your 10mm links, but you will likely get some movement where endlink mates with bar, probably resulting in odd clunks and possibly a slight decline in cornering ability - your call.
